计算机工程与应用2011,Vol.47Issue(34):44-46,63,4.DOI:10.3778/j.issn.1002-8331.2011.34.011
一种求解0-1背包问题的改进遗传算法
Improved genetic algorithm to 0-1 knapsack problem
吕晓峰 1张勇亮 2马羚2
作者信息
- 1. 海军航空工程学院兵器科学与技术系,山东烟台264001
- 2. 海军航空工程学院研究生管理大队,山东烟台264001
- 折叠
摘要
Abstract
An improved Genetic Algorithm(GA) is proposed to solve 0-1 Knapsack Problem(KP) considering the deficiency of the Simple GA(SGA) that being easy to "precocity".A new way to decode is designed to ensure solutions workable according to the way of dual-structure coding, and to revise individuals without corresponding solutions in the population at the same time.And SGA is improved by the Simulated Annealing (SA) algorithm and improved elite selection operator.The advantage of the improved GA in the evolution efficiency and the ability to search the best solution is proved by the simulation results.关键词
遗传算法/背包问题/解码/模拟退火/精英选择Key words
Genetic Algorithm(GA)/ Knapsack Problem (KP)/ decode way/ Simulated Annealing(SA)/ elite selection分类
信息技术与安全科学引用本文复制引用
吕晓峰,张勇亮,马羚..一种求解0-1背包问题的改进遗传算法[J].计算机工程与应用,2011,47(34):44-46,63,4.